This book focuses on major communication challenges in clinical practice—that is, communicating effectively with anxious, ‘difficult, ‘ or dissatisfied patients; communicating and integrating preventive and oral health messages and education in primary dental care; and finding ways to improve patient care without adding to the stress of frontline clinical practice. Implementing the strategies devised by these international experts can dramatically improve the success of any dental practice.
